Show Notes

Jon Scheyer has quickly made Duke a powerhouse, but his tenure has been marked by heartbreaking tournament losses. Despite elite recruiting and a fast pace, his teams have consistently faltered in the late stages. Fans and analysts are divided on the cause, some attributing it to March Madness randomness, others to a pattern. Scheyers built championship-caliber teams, but the pressure is on to deliver a title. Suggestions for improvement range from tweaked late-game practices to hiring a sports psychologist. With talented recruits like Cooper Flagg and Cameron Boozer, Scheyers future looks promising, despite a thinner roster next year.
